FRYEBURG, Maine — The Martin Luther King Jr. Celebration in Fryeburg, Maine, started in 2013 to celebrate Dr. King in word and song  — gospels, spirituals and Civil Rights anthems.  

The fifth annual musical celebration, “Let Freedom Ring: A concert celebrating his life and life’s purpose,” will be held at 2 p.m., Sunday, Jan. 14 at the First Congregational Church of Fryeburg, at 655 Main St. The celebration will  feature singers and instrumentalists from Fryeburg and surrounding towns.
